cd backups

When I chose the backup option from my software, I am no longer prompted to copy the files to a cd. The files are copied to c:/documents and settings/user name/local settings/application data/microsoft/cd burning. Anyone know why?

Open My Computer, then right click on your CD-RW drive and select Properties. See if there is a DLA tab and/or a recording tab there. If you see a DLA tab, click that and check the box to enable DLA. That should fix your problem.

The DLA box is already enabled. I also tried to drag and drop the files to the cd but I get this message: Cannot copy (file): Files on this cd-rom drive are read only. You canot move files over to this cd-rom drive.
Any other suggestions?

Try uninstalling and reinstalling Sonic DLA.
 
This is one of the many reasons I usually advise people to avoid this program. It causes nothing but trouble.
